GTA Group Training Association
Group Training Association (GTA) is an independent training provider based in Doncaster and Sheffield, established in 1972. The organisation delivers apprenticeship programmes for young people aged 16 and over as well as for existing employees, and is used by businesses across the UK as a chosen training partner for workforce development. GTA offers a wide range of apprenticeships spanning motor vehicle and logistics, business administration and customer service, with programmes available at different levels and delivery speeds to match learner and employer needs. All current apprenticeships are stated as eligible for government funding and, subject to criteria, are often fully funded. In addition to apprenticeships, GTA provides transport and logistics courses of varying durations, covering specialist areas such as motor vehicle skills, health and safety and technical assessments. Training is delivered from centres in Doncaster and Sheffield, serving employers and learners across the surrounding areas, with a focus on providing specialist training for the motor vehicle industry alongside broader business and service roles.
